Output fb32594b9b7937d8ecdc65d36fd83c74e72a49b177c2b80faf5b15653c9ba5a0:7

value
395904
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3040253a086d82af5df513341edb378511325abe OP_EQUAL
address
3669CeqyN7N2QZoqHjrYUK1W1HTiurq9oW
transaction
fb32594b9b7937d8ecdc65d36fd83c74e72a49b177c2b80faf5b15653c9ba5a0
spent
true